# Build Provenance: Shorebell Tide-Table Widget

The Shorebell widget is built from the tidal-core repo and the Lanmere chart assets, assembled by the Driftgate pipeline. Each release embeds the source revision, asset bundle hash, and the pipeline run number in the widget manifest. On-call engineers verifying a production incident should compare the manifest values against the provenance ledger before rolling back. For cross-checking a deployed instance, the current release is identified by the token below.

build token for badup-kaguf: htk31_ec13e5f026fb5fcc49edc708c04b302

Internal Memo — Lease Renegotiation

To the sales leads: Calloway Supplies has opened renegotiation on the Westbarrow office lease, seeking a three-year extension at reduced rates in exchange for consolidating onto two floors. Expect desk reshuffles in Q3; client meeting rooms remain available throughout. No changes to territory assignments. The confidential planning context appears directly below.

confidential, kahog-bawif: The northern region missed its Pramir quota by 20.0 percent last quarter. Casaxek Freight plans to lower the Fraion list price by 41.5 percent in December. The finance team signed off on a budget of $236.4 million for Project Druius. The renewal with Fenysix Partners closes at $91.3 million a year, 2.1 percent below the last contract.

## Consent Banner Rollout — Runbook

This fragment covers the staged rollout of the Opaline consent banner across the Brindlewick customer portals. As a contractor, please do not enable the banner for more than 10% of traffic in any single step; the legal team reviews complaint volume after each increment. Verify the translations bundle has synced before flipping the flag, and confirm the audit log is receiving consent events in staging first. The rollout service reads the following configuration values at startup.

config for yahof-tajop:
zorath:
  pin: 7493
  metrics_host: metrics.zorath.tolvaqsys.internal
  tenant: praiel
  seal: seal_fd9cd4f1